This exhibition follows the creative journey of Futurist artist Fortunato Depero, from his native Rovereto to the vibrant modernity of New York. Advertising works—often bold collages—are presented alongside sketches, preparatory drawings, and paintings. Seen together, they reveal how Depero developed ideas across different media. One of the most versatile artists of Italy’s contemporary music scene, Carolina Bubbico is celebrated for her genre-fluid style, blending jazz, pop, Mediterranean influences, and world music. Alongside her solo career, she has gained national recognition as an orchestral conductor at the Sanremo Music Festival, collaborating with artists including Elodie, Il Volo, and Ditonellapiaga.
